What the Data Says About Shereka

The Social Security Administration has registered 501 babies named Shereka between 1972 and 1996, spanning 25 consecutive years of U.S. birth records. As a girl's name, Shereka currently falls outside the top 1,000 girls' names for 1996. The name reached its historical peak in 1983, when 41 babies received it in a single year.

Decade-level aggregation shows that Shereka performed strongest in the 1980s, accumulating 282 births during that ten-year window. Across the 3 decades of recorded activity, Shereka shows a clear decline from its mid-century high. Geographically, the name is most concentrated in North Carolina, which accounts for 21 births — the largest state-level total in the dataset — followed by Georgia and Texas. In total, SSA state-level files list Shereka in 7 of the 51 U.S. reporting jurisdictions.

No etymological entry is currently available for Shereka in our reference dataset. These figures derive from SSA's annual national and state-level name files, which include any name appearing at least five times in a given year or state-year; names below that threshold are suppressed for privacy and therefore excluded from the totals shown here. The 501 total represents a lower bound — actual usage may be higher in years or states where the count fell below the disclosure floor.
